[VB.NET]フォームの最大・最小サイズを指定

2021年10月1日

書式
1.Public Overrides Property MaximumSize As Size
フォームのサイズを変更する場合の最大サイズを取得します。
2.Public Overrides Property MinimumSize As Size
フォームのサイズを変更する場合の最小サイズを取得または設定します。
形式
フォーム名.MaximumSize = New Size(幅, 高さ)
フォーム名.MinimumSize = New Size(幅, 高さ)
使用例

Plain text
Copy to clipboard
Open code in new window
EnlighterJS 3 Syntax Highlighter
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im frm2 As New Form2()
'最大サイズを指定 Size(幅,高さ)
frm2.MaximumSize = New Size(800, 600)
'最小サイズを指定 Size(幅,高さ)
frm2.MinimumSize = New Size(300, 200)
frm2.Show()
End Sub
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click Dim frm2 As New Form2() '最大サイズを指定 Size(幅,高さ) frm2.MaximumSize = New Size(800, 600) '最小サイズを指定 Size(幅,高さ) frm2.MinimumSize = New Size(300, 200) frm2.Show() End Sub
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
    Dim frm2 As New Form2()

    '最大サイズを指定 Size(幅,高さ)
    frm2.MaximumSize = New Size(800, 600)

    '最小サイズを指定 Size(幅,高さ)
    frm2.MinimumSize = New Size(300, 200)

    frm2.Show()

End Sub

 

VB.net

Posted by arkgame